#15It's not exactly the first, this is the first (unclassified, that we know about) satellite to go up and grapple a satellite in geostationary and provide stationkeeping functions for it, which did so back in 2020: https://en.wikipedia.org/wiki/Mission_Extension_Vehicle This is all very novel because in the relatively long history of humans sticking stuff in geostationary orbit, not once until 2020 had any sort of miss…
There's a tendency for such experimental servicing missions (e.g DARPA Orbital Express) to take place in lower orbits, along with all the crewed space station docking and shuttle servicing missions. LEO is cheaper for servicing demonstrations, more human-friendly and also where the Hubble Space Telescope that took a fair bit of servicing happens to be based. But for the robotics, sufficiently advanced autonomy for the latency not to be a major issue is also important.

The multi-purpose robotic manipulation makes this a bit more advanced and experimental than the dedicated MEV attachment, as useful and performant as the MEV has been. China also demonstrated robotic grappling and towing in GEO in 2021. Almost all the ‘servicing’ and ‘orbital debris cleanup’ robot-arm sats are funded quite heavily by military end users, because there is really no market for their stated aims and a huge market for the unstated aims - flying up to an adversary’s satellite and messing it up. Open secret in the industry.
